Şimdi Ara

ontextchanged kullanımı

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
2
Cevap
0
Favori
1.470
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• ontextchanged kullanımı hakkında bilgi verirseniz sevinirm ve nasıl kullanıcaz ??



  • Öncelikle ontextchanged asp.net textbox'unda bulunan ve sunucu taraflı çalışan bir event'dır.Bu nedenle bir delegeye bağlıdır ve metot isimi alır.
    Bunun kullanımının birden fazla yolu var.

    1.IDE taraflı yanı desgner'da toolbox dan bir textbox sürükleyin alana üzerine tek tıklayın properties penceresindeki event'ı temsil eden (şimşek simgesine tıklayın.) oradan textchanged isimli alanın üzerine fareyle birkez tıklayıp enter tuşuna basın.

    2.Yöntem kod kısımına geçin ilgili nesnenin isimini yazıp '.' tuşuna basın kod tamamlayıcısı açılacaktır oradan textchanged (şimşek simgeli) event'ı seçip space tuşuna basın += yazıp iki kez tab tuşuna basın.

    3.HTML kısımına geçip asp kontrolu olan texbox'ı bulunuz. Textbox'ın attribute kısımına ontextchanged diye bir özellik ekleyin içine tanımlı olmayan bir metod isimi yazın sonra kod kısımına geçerek verdiğiniz istemde geri birşey döndürmeyen, object ve EventArgs tipinde parametre alan bir metod tanımlayın.

    Bu iki yöntemde size dafault isimli bir metod oluşturacak o metodun içine yazdığınız metodlar texbox'ın text özelliği değiştirilip enter tuşuna basıldığında otomatik olarak çalışacaktır.
    Siz, textbox focus (odaklanma) kaybettiği zaman ontextchanged event'ının tetiklenmesini istiyorsanız ilgili textbox'ın AutoPostBack özelliğini "true" yapın.

    Bu bayağı açıklayıcı oldu bence kolay gelsin:)



    < Bu mesaj bu kişi tarafından değiştirildi nezuk -- 27 Haziran 2011; 12:59:24 >




  • 
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.